The Upper Jurassic to Lower Cretaceous shallow water platform carbonates of the Northern Calcareous Alps (Plassen Formation, “Lärchberg Formation”) and the resedimented deposits of the latter within basinal series (Barmstein Limestone, Tressenstein Limestone) are currently under re-investigation (SCHLAGINTWEIT et al., 2003; GAWLICK et al., 2005). This shallow water development is directly linked to tectonic activity in the Western Tethyan domain causing early nappe formations (GAWLICK et al., 1999; FRISCH & GAWLICK, 2003). Already in the Middle Jurassic, the geodynamic and sedimentological framework was mainly governed by the closure of parts of the Tethyan ocean leading to the first thrust nappes and the formation of a rise-andbasin pattern (e.g. GAWLICK et al., 1999). Starting in the southern parts of the Northern Calcareous Alps, the compressional tectonic regime governed uplift processes producing shallowing-upwards successions from basinal to external and finally internal carbonate platform deposits.
